COLD AGAIN TONIGHT

Tonight, temperatures will lower under clear skies, allowing our Extreme Cold Warning to be extended until 9 am Tuesday. Lows near 20° in San Antonio, once again nearing a record. Keep your plants and pipes covered once again.

You’ll really want to make sure the kids are properly dressed in warm gear if they are waiting at the bus stop! There’s also a slight chance for freezing fog. This is fog that freezes on contact with elevated surfaces like trees and sidewalks. This is far from a guarantee, but something we have to watch for. We’ll keep you posted!

MORE COLD FRONTS LATER THIS WEEK

While we will see a warm-up over the next few days, another front is poised to slide through on Friday. This will be followed by a reinforcing shot of cold air on Saturday. This go-round, we do not expect precipitation with these systems. However, more freezes lie ahead by the weekend.
